Transaction 68ef4ded864ebfc82a2994d774a5e0cc903ed63546b0daedc86696e3d20c49f3

1 Input
2 Outputs
  • 68ef4ded864ebfc82a2994d774a5e0cc903ed63546b0daedc86696e3d20c49f3:0
  • value  315650
    address  3MtDcncuPYv97fKYqxa92EY6zRKzsBTYLE
  • 68ef4ded864ebfc82a2994d774a5e0cc903ed63546b0daedc86696e3d20c49f3:1
  • value  6779163
    address  3JYmnR5ziebUHae2sAZHCZFmb46ELwGjSP